Findings and Purpose. In 1953 the Bernice Pauahi Bishop Estate granted <br /> to the County of Hawaii, Parks and Recreation Division a lease of approximately 8.887 acres of <br /> land for the use of establishing a beach park in Punalu'u,Ka'u. The purpose of this ordinance, <br /> pursuant to Chapter.15, Article 8 of the Hawaii County Code(1983), is to officially name the <br /> park located at Tax Map Key 9-6-01:6,11 in Punalu'u, Ka'u the Punalu'u Black Sand Beach <br /> Park. <br /> SECTION 2. Notwithstanding any other law to the contrary, the-park at Punalu'u, Ka'u <br /> is hereby named the Punalu'u Black Sand Beach Park.., <br /> SECTION 3. In the event that any portion of this ordinance is declared., invalid, such <br /> invalidity shall not affect the other parts of this ordinance. <br /> SECTION 4..
